| Biological function: |
CircETV6 promotes HCC cell proliferation, migration, invasion, cell cycle progression, tumor growth and metastasis, and inhibits apoptosis. |
| Molecular mechanism: |
CircETV6 acts as a miR-383-5p sponge to upregulate PTPRE expression, thereby promoting HCC malignant development. |

| Clinical significance: |
High circETV6 expression is associated with lower 5-year overall survival rate, tumor size and TNM stage in HCC patients; it may provide a new molecular target for HCC treatment. |
| Description: |
CircETV6 is up-regulated in HCC tissues and cells and functions as an oncogenic circRNA. It promotes HCC proliferation, migration, invasion, cell cycle progression, tumor growth and metastasis while suppressing apoptosis, mainly through sponging miR-383-5p to increase PTPRE expression. High circETV6 expression is associated with poor overall survival and adverse clinicopathological features, suggesting potential therapeutic relevance. |
